Phil Collins Sells Miami Beach Mansion for $40 Million

Phil Collins has sold his Miami Beach mansion for 40 million, according to public records. The 11,039 square foot single-family home on N Bay Road was sold by Collins with the help of brokers Jill Hertzberg and Jill Eber of Coldwell Banker. The property was originally listed for 45 million in 2016, but was taken off the market in 2019 and relisted for $40 million in 2020. The sale closed on December 23, 2020.

The mansion, which sits on a 1.2-acre lot, features seven bedrooms, eight bathrooms, and a separate guesthouse. The property also includes a pool, tennis court, and dock with 100 feet of water frontage. The home was built in 1929 and underwent a major renovation in the 2000s.

Collins purchased the property in 2015 for 33 million from Jennifer Lopez, who had bought it in 2005 for 13.9 million. The sale marks one of the highest-priced residential transactions in Miami Beach history.

Jill Hertzberg and Jill Eber of Coldwell Banker represented both the buyer and the seller in the transaction. The identity of the buyer has not been disclosed.

The sale of the Collins mansion is a sign of the strength of the luxury real estate market in Miami Beach, which has seen a surge in demand from high-net-worth individuals seeking refuge from the pandemic in warm-weather destinations.
